Alexander RUSSELL 1902–1944 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 28 Dec 1902
Birth Location: Glasgow, Scotland
Death Date: 1944
Death Location: Springvale War Cemetery, Springvale, Greater Dandenong, Melbourne, Victoria, Australia
Father: Alexander Russell
Mother: Matilda RUSSELL
Spouse(s): Una RUSSELL
Children(s): Douglas RUSSELL, Malcolm RUSSELL, William RUSSELL, Alexander RUSSELL
The story of Alexander RUSSELL began in 1902 in Glasgow, Scotland. In 1924, Alexander RUSSELL resided in Coburg, County of Beaufort, Victoria, Australia. Alexander RUSSELL married Una May Russell, and had children including Alexander Raymond Russell, Douglas Russell, Malcolm Russell, William J Russell. Alexander RUSSELL passed away in 1944 in Springvale War Cemetery, Springvale, Greater Dandenong, Melbourne, Victoria, Australia.
